More Feng Shui Treatment Tips

Here are some additional tips to consider when implementing your feng shui treatments.
(1) You can spin a crystal gently to create a more dynamic yang effect.  However, you can confuse the flow of chi if you have more than one crystal in a room.
(2) Chanting or clapping as you breathe out and project your thoughts makes the space-clearing process more powerful.  The sounds carry the chi into the far corners of your home.
(3 Hand bells can be used for stirring up stagnant energy.  If your environment feels flat, ring a hand bell in all the corners and anywhere the dust usually collects.
(4) Feng shui is about people, not houses.  The focus in your treatments needs to be on the people who live in the environment and on their challenges in life.
(5) Place a bowl of sea salt in the northeast and southwest parts of your home to add greater stability to the flow of chi along this axis.
(6) Materials that represent the five elements:
    Wood: wicker, bamboo, sea grass, cork, wood
    Fire: glazed tile, fired stone
    Soil: carpet, fabric, rough soft stone
    Metal: hard stone, metal
    Water: glass, mirror
Source: The Feng Shui Bible by Simon Brown
